What caused the high fertilizer prices this year?

The price surge we are seeing now is the result of a domino effect where the cost of energy dictates the rules.

Since nitrogen fertilizer production is inextricably linked to natural gas, any disruption in the fossil fuel market affects Brazilian soil almost instantly.

Advertisements

Add to that a port logistics system that still struggles with prohibitive maritime freight rates, and you have the perfect storm.

There is something unsettling about our persistent dependence on the external market. Even with the efforts of national plans, Brazil still imports the bulk of the potassium and phosphorus it uses.

By 2026, crop planning will no longer be purely agronomic, but will have become an exhaustive exercise in managing exchange rate risk.

If the dollar fluctuates or a shipping route is blocked, the cost per hectare skyrockets even before the seed touches the ground.

How will expensive fertilizers in 2026 affect productivity?

The relationship between fertilizer and yield is direct and, unfortunately, cruel for those who did not plan ahead. Many farmers, trying to save cash flow, opted to reduce the doses of nutrients at the beginning of the crop.

The problem is that this is often misinterpreted as a smart cost-saving measure, when in fact it can compromise the plant's vigor and its natural immunity to pests.

The soil has a memory. If you remove more than you replenish, you are creating a nutritional deficit that future crops will exact a price for.

To stem this financial drain, the solution has been fine-grid soil analysis. The objective is surgical: to apply the nutrient exactly where the map indicates the deficiency, abandoning once and for all that uniform fertilization that today sounds like a waste of money.

What are the alternatives to avoid high prices?

If there is a silver lining to this crisis, it is that it has served as an accelerator for the biological revolution in agriculture. The use of nitrogen-fixing bacteria has gone from being a niche trend to becoming the gold standard on farms seeking efficiency.

It's a change in mindset: instead of just "feeding the plant," the focus now is on regenerating the soil biology so that it works in favor of the crop.

Organomineral fertilizers have also gained unprecedented prominence. They combine the rapid response of chemicals with the resilient structure of organic matter, ensuring a gradual release that prevents losses through leaching.

Furthermore, the use of domestic rock dust, known as rock dust application, has re-emerged as a long-term strategy to rebalance mineral stocks without being held hostage to international potassium prices.

Why is data management crucial in this scenario?

Today, success in the face of expensive fertilizers in 2026 It depends on how well the producer understands their fertility maps.

Applying the same dose of fertilizer across the entire plot has become a primary management error. The use of real-time sensors and drones with multispectral cameras allows for what we call variable rate application.

This intelligence enables real savings that can reach 30% in the total volume applied. On a large-scale farm, this percentage is the difference between ending the year in the black or accumulating debt.

Brazilian agriculture in 2026 will no longer tolerate amateurish "eyeballing"; every gram of phosphorus must have a destination justified by technical data.

How is rural credit reacting to rising costs?

The financial market had to adapt to the new size of agricultural invoices. Credit lines were expanded, but the rigor in granting them also increased.

The system of barter, The famous practice of exchanging future production for current inputs has returned in full force as a protection tool for producers who want to lock in their production costs right at the beginning of the cycle.

Financial institutions are prioritizing those who adopt sustainable and precision farming practices, offering better rates for properties that demonstrate efficiency in fertilizer use.

Therefore, modernizing management practices is no longer just an ecological issue, but a vital strategy for financial survival.

Why doesn't fertilizer go down when the harvest is a record?

Unfortunately, the price of fertilizer is dictated by global variables, energy, exchange rates, and geopolitics, and not by the amount of grain harvested locally. It is a commodity that we import, so the cost is dollar-denominated.

Does the use of biological products really replace chemical fertilizers?

Complete replacement is risky in high-productivity systems. The key in 2026 is integrated management: biologicals improve the utilization of chemicals, allowing for a reduction in total doses without sacrificing productivity.

How to start using rock dust on the farm?

Rock dust application is a medium-term strategy. It should be based on mineralogical analysis and works best when combined with organic matter to accelerate the release of nutrients contained in the crushed rock.

Is precision agriculture viable for small producers?

Yes. Today there are service providers and cooperatives that offer mapping and variable rate application, allowing small and medium-sized producers to also benefit from input cost savings without having to invest millions in their own machinery.

Will Brazil achieve self-sufficiency in fertilizers soon?

Not yet. Although there are investments in mines and factories, the licensing and construction process is slow. The forecast is for a gradual improvement, but in 2026 we are still passengers in the international market.
